alaTest has collected and analyzed 1207 reviews of Canon Pixma MG6150. The average rating for this product is 4.0/5, compared to an average rating of 4.0/5 for other products in the same category for all reviews. People really like the print quality and design. The price and usability also get good opinions, whereas opinions about the connectivity and paper handling are different.

Expert review by : Simon Williams (trustedreviews.com)
Good quality print, better than average speeds and a touch panel in the lid make this an unusual but stylish all-in-one inkjet.
Easy to use ; Sophisticated design ; Very good print quality
Slow duplex speed ; Shine shows fingerprints and smudges ; Random updates slow print time
This is a well-designed all-in-one with useful extras, such as direct CD/DVD print and duplex, though the slow speed of duplex print reduces its usefulness. Speed and print quality is much the same as from its predecessor, the PIXMA MP640, but that was...
Expert review by : Matthew Richards (techradar.com)
A practically perfect Wi-Fi all-in-one printer
Fast, fabulous print quality for both photos and documents ; Full range of USB, Ethernet and Wi-Fi connectivity ; High resolution 9600dpi printing and 4800dpi scanning ; Sleek and intuitive touch panel interface for stand-alone functions ; Extra grey...
It's not cheap, costing twice the price of the more basic Canon iP4850 ; The glossy black surface of the touch panel is prone to pick up finger marks ; Some might prefer a touchscreen LCD to a touch panel, as featured on the HP C309G and Lexmark S60 ;...
Barely any more expensive than the outgoing Canon MP640, the MG6150 crams in an extra grey cartridge for fabulous fidelity and an elegant touch panel interface. It's a cracker.

Expert review by : Alex Kidman (cnet.com.au)
Canon's Pixma MG6150 is a slow multifunction printer, but the print quality and ease of use make it a multifunction worth waiting for.
Excellent black print quality ; Excellent photo print quality ; Intuitive and slick touch panel ; CD/DVD printing
Very slow print speeds ; iPhone/iPad app performance is flaky
Our annoyance with the Easy Photo Print application aside, the MG6150 offers great print quality for both documents and photo prints. As long as you've got the patience for its rather sloth-like printing style, it's a great printer.
